Song: 25 or 6 to 4
Artist: Chicago
Album: Chicago
Composer: Robert Lamm
Tabbed by DJ
29th Aug 2015

A5  = 577xxx    Am    = x02210    F  = 133211    D5   = x577xx
G5  = 355xxx    Am/G  = 302210    C  = x32010    C5   = x355xx
F#5 = 244xxx    D9/F# = 200210    C = x33010    B5   = x244xx
F5  = 133xxx    F7M   = 133210    G  = 355433    A#5  = x133xx
E5  = 022xxx    E7    = 022130                   B/A  = x04442

The power chord intro riff also works for the brass break,
and on into the verses, and could be used throughout the song,
but swopping between the two riffs as I've indicated I think is
more interesting.

This bass riff could be added to the last line of the verses:
     F    F                             C
       Sitting cross -legged on the    floor----
       Should I  try  to    do  some   more----?
        Twenty   five  or  six   to    four-----
e |--1----1--------------------------|--0---------------|
B |--1----1--------------------------|--1---------------|
G |--2----2--------------------------|--0---------------|
D |--3----3--------------------------|--2---------------|
A |--3----3-----------------0----2---|--3---------------|
E |--1----1-------1----3-------------|------------------|

********************************************************************

[Guitar intro]
    A5            G5            F#5           F5      E5
||: /_/ /_/ / / | /_/ /_/ / / | /_/ /_/ / / | /_/ /_/ /_/ /_/:||[x2]
   ^ ^ ^ ^  ^    ^ ^ ^ ^  ^     ^ ^ ^ ^ ^     ^ ^ ^ ^ ^ ^ ^ ^

[Brass break]
    Am           Am/G        D9/F#        F7M    E7
||: /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/ :|| [x2]


[Verse 1]
Am           Am/G             D9/F#    F7M     E7
     Waiting for the break of day,    |  /  /  /  /  |
Am           Am/G             D9/F#    F7M     E7
   Searching for something to say,    |  /  /  /  /  |
Am           Am/G               D9/F#  F7M     E7
    Flashing lights against the sky,  |  /  /  /  /  |
Am           Am/G           D9/F#      F7M     E7
       Giving up I close my eyes,     |  /  /  /  /  |
F                                C    C C   G             F
   Sitting cross-legged on the floor,           25 or 6 to 4-----!


[Brass & Lead guitar Break]
    Am           Am/G        D9/F#        F7M    E7
||: /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/ :|| [x2]


[Verse 2]
Am           Am/G        D9/F#       F7M     E7
    Staring blindly into space,     |  /  /  /  /  |
Am           Am/G            D9/F#   F7M     E7
     Getting up to splash my face,  |  /  /  /  /  |
Am           Am/G             D9/F#  F7M     E7
     Wanting just to stay a - wake, |  /  /  /  /  |
Am           Am/G           D9/F#    F7M     E7
   Wondering how much I can take,     oo,    hoo - hoo!
F                           C     C C    G             F
   Should I try to do some more?             25 or 6 to 4-----!


[Wah-wah Guitar solo break]
    Am           Am/G        D9/F#        F7M    E7
||: /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/ :|| [x12]

    A5            G5            F#5           F5      E5
||: /_/ /_/ / / | /_/ /_/ / / | /_/ /_/ / / | /_/ /_/ /_/ /_/:||[x2]
   ^ ^ ^ ^  ^    ^ ^ ^ ^  ^     ^ ^ ^ ^ ^     ^ ^ ^ ^ ^ ^ ^ ^

[Brass break]
    Am           Am/G        D9/F#        F7M    E7
||: /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/ :|| [x2]


[Verse 3]
Am           Am/G             D9/F#   F7M     E7
     Feeling like I ought to sleep,  |  /  /  /  /  |
Am           Am/G             D9/F#   F7M     E7
    Spinning room is sinking deep,   |  /  /  /  /  |
Am           Am/G             D9/F#   F7M     E7
   Searching for something to say,   |  /  /  /  /  |
Am           Am/G             D9/F#   F7M      E7
     Waiting for the break of day,    hoo -oo, oo---!
F             C   C C    G             F
   25 or 6 to 4,             25 or 6 to 4---------!


[Lead guitar break]
    A5            G5            F#5           F5      E5
||: /_/ /_/ / / | /_/ /_/ / / | /_/ /_/ / / | /_/ /_/ /_/ /_/:||[x2]
   ^ ^ ^ ^  ^    ^ ^ ^ ^  ^     ^ ^ ^ ^ ^     ^ ^ ^ ^ ^ ^ ^ ^

[Coda for Rhythm guitar]
   D5           C5           B5           A#5          B/A
|  /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/ |  /  ||


********************************************************************
Just for completeness here are the full chords for the coda.
The jazzy chords below sound fantastic with the trumpet, sax and
trombone trio, and might even work well on keyboards, but I can't
find any inversions that sound good on guitar, so I use the power
chord option as in the tab above.

[Brass Coda]
 Dsus2          Cm9          B6#9        G/A#  G7/A#    B/A
|  /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/ | /  /  /  / |   /  ||

Dsus2 = xx0230    G/A#  = x10033
Cm9   = x3133x    G7/A# = x10001
B6#9  = x2113x    B/A   = x04442
